HC Deb 30 April 1957 vol 569 c12
20. Mr. Peyton

asked the Minister of Housing and Local Government when he expects to be able to make a decision on the Somerset County Development Plan.

Mr. H. Brooke

As I explained in reply to my hon. Friend on 14th March, I shall be ready to give my formal approval to the plan when the maps have been revised to give effect to modifications which I intend to make. This work is being undertaken by the county council and I cannot say when it will complete it, though I am sure it will do it as quickly as it can.

Mr. Peyton

Does not my right hon. Friend think that it is quite wrong that this plan, which is some years old, should still be incomplete and that, as a result, it should be the reason for obstructing very much-needed hospital development in my constituency? I realise that he has no direct responsibility in the matter, but will he please use his best offices to get the matter speeded up?

Mr. Brooke

I can assure my hon. Friend that there will be no exceptional delay in the final approval of the Somerset plan. As regards the hospital to which he refers, I have made some inquiries and have assured myself that no delay can be caused, at any rate at the present time, by the current position as regards the development plan.
